Milan Gallop Race: Dylan Mouth wins the Gran Premio of the Jockey Club
19 October 2014

A surprising Duca di Mantova was beaten, third place went to Biz The Nurse – The win by the thoroughbred of the Effevi stable was applauded by 7,500 spectators – Brog Deas beats Sol Invictor in the Milan Steeplechase Race (Gran Corsa Siepi)

 

MILAN – Predictions held true at the Gran Premio of the Jockey Club at the Milan Racetrack: Dylan Mouth won – in the first win of his career in a Group 1 race – beating a surprising Duca di Mantova who remained head to head with the Derbywinner up to 100 meters from the finish line. Third place went to Biz The Nurse, who ended at 14 lengths from the second place horse.

At the opening of the cages, Wild Wolf jumped forward and set the pace until the beginning of the final stretch. At this point, Dylan Mouth launched his attack, followed by Biz The Nurse and Duca di Mantova, who until such point remained in the background. Biz The Nurse left the race almost right away while Duca Di Mantova attempted until the very end to rob first place from Dylan Mouth, who in the end proved his clearly superior quality.

For Dylan Mouth, this is the seventh win out of seven races run in Italy, all with Fabio Branca in the saddle: for the Effevi stable of Felice Villa, it is the umpteenth laurel worn by a thoroughbred that has aleady won the Derby d’Italia, the Premio Federico Tesio, as well as another four races among the listed, conditioned and for novices.

At the beginning of the afternoon, Brog Deas won the Steeplechase Race (Gran Corsa Siepi di Milano): it was the most important race of the year for the Milanese Racetrack, and Brog Deas dominated the entire race, forcing the group to keeep a fast pace in the first part of the race and controlling his position in the second part after a slight hesitation at a hurdle. During the conclusion phase, the jockey Jan Faltejsek once again pushed Brog Deas to pick up the pace, but only Sol Invictus tried to keep up with the leader, but without ever causing much concern.

At the end of the race, Brog Deas’ owners received an invitation by a Japanese organizer of hurdle races to have the horse take part in a race in Japan, which invitation was received with great pleasure and will now be assessed by the owners together with the trainer.

Over 7,500 spectators were in attendance: the guests included the actor Maurizio Mattioli, an owner of race horses but today a “mere” fan of Biz The Nurse (who runs for the Roman stable Aleali), the mayor of Opera, Ettore Fusco, and the former champion José Altafini, who is now a television commentator.
